Course structure

• Overview of Grief and Bereavement in Schools
• Impact of Grief on Students and School Community
• Effective Communication Strategies for Supporting Grieving Students
• Creating a Grief-Sensitive School Environment
• Implementing Grief Support Programs and Interventions
• Collaborating with Families and Outside Resources
• Self-Care for Educators and School Staff
• Cultural Considerations in Grief and Bereavement Support
• Legal and Ethical Issues in School-Based Grief Support
• Assessment and Evaluation of Grief Support Programs
